How can you see the adpters information?..

Answer / chetan honnavile

1.) #fcinfo hba-port

2.)#luxadm probe

3.) #prtconf -vp | grep wwn

4.) # luxadm -e port

Found path to 2 HBA ports

/devices/ssm@0,0/pci@18,700000/SUNW,qlc@2/fp@0,0:devctl
CONNECTED
/devices/ssm@0,0/pci@19,700000/SUNW,qlc@2/fp@0,0:devctl
CONNECTED

from the above command pick up any path starting from
/devices and use it for dump_map

# luxadm -e dump_map
/devices/ssm@0,0/pci@18,700000/SUNW,qlc@2/fp@0,0:devctl
Pos Port_ID Hard_Addr Port WWN Node WWN Type
0 642113 0 50070e800475e108 50070e800475e108 0×0
(Disk device)
1 643f13 0 550070e800475e108 50070e800475e108
0×0 (Disk device)
2 643913 0 2100001b3205e828 2000001b3205e828
0x1f (Unknown Type,Host Bus Adapter)
